Output 5e528100d58be6adeb48f57eb51ff834e67f6d1105fd0f81311eaa41150a03e0:5

value
2473008752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5dee65ab356e71b1a324829cc42a0dfa93c39f2 OP_EQUAL
address
3Q74VtmN43kKLcYgVakJ17P1kzw3T6wyQJ
transaction
5e528100d58be6adeb48f57eb51ff834e67f6d1105fd0f81311eaa41150a03e0
spent
true